I’m going to be having restorative work done on my front teeth, when should I do teeth whitening?

At least 2 weeks prior. I would recommend going earlier if you'd like to brighten significantly because it may take a few sessions to get to your desired shade. 2 weeks will allow time for your shade to settle & for your dentist to match your new shade. If you have an existing filling in the front teeth that you are looking to have replaced, there may be a time period after whitening that there is a colour difference between the natural tooth structure & filling material, since the filling won't lighten past its original shade.
